In environments characterized by high humidity and frequent rainfall, such as coastal regions, fences must be resistant to moisture and corrosion. Materials like vinyl and pressure-treated wood are top picks in such climates. Vinyl fences are resistant to rot and insects, making them an ideal low-maintenance choice. Pressure-treated wood, on the other hand, offers a natural aesthetic and is specifically treated to resist decay and bug infestation.

Arid climates with lots of sunshine, such as desert areas, demand fences that can endure intense UV rays without fading or cracking. Metal fences, particularly aluminum, excel in these conditions. Aluminum fencing is robust, rust-resistant, and can be powder-coated in various colors to match your landscape. For those who prefer wood, opting for cedar is advisable. Cedar has natural oils that protect it from drying out, cracking, and warping.

In regions prone to heavy winds or storms, such as the Midwest, fence stability is crucial. Here, sturdy materials like steel and reinforced vinyl can provide the resilience needed to stand up against extreme weather. It's also essential to ensure that fence posts are securely anchored deep into the ground for added stability.

For homeowners located in snowy climates, such as the northern United States, the accumulated weight of snow is a concern. Vinyl fences are excellent for these areas as they are flexible and resistant to cracking under the pressure of heavy snowfall. If opting for wood, ensure it is well-treated and consider a design where the structure can withstand snow load, such as shorter panel heights or solid board constructs.

Moreover, considering the environmental impact of your fencing material can also contribute to a sustainable choice. Premium options like bamboo are increasingly popular for their eco-friendly appeal and surprising durability. While bamboo is best suited for milder climates, its rapid growth and renewable nature make it a standout for environmentally conscious homeowners.
